Using the Freestyle 1025 answering machine About your Freestyle 1025 answering machine Your Freestyle 1025 can digitally record up to 14 minutes of messages, with each incoming message lasting a maximum of 3 minutes. Your Freestyle 1025 answering machine can operate from the base unit and also directly from your handset.
Press again to hear“Answer on”. Your Freestyle 1025 will now answer an incoming call and record any messages. Display shows the number of messages held in the recording memory.

Security code Your Freestyle 1025 has a security PIN code which must be entered when remotely accessing the answering machine. This ensures your messages are private and can be accessed only by the users who know the security code. Your Freestyle 1025 answering machine has a preset security code of 0 0 0 .
Memos A personal memo can be recorded on your Freestyle 1025 and left as a message for another user. Memos can be of any length, up to the maximum recording capacity (3 minutes), but you should keep them short to allow time for recording incoming messages.

Your Freestyle 1025 has a REN of 1. A total REN of 4 is allowed. If the total REN of 4 is exceeded, the telephones may not ring. With different telephone types there is no guarantee of ringing, even when the REN is less than 4.

Care of rechargeable battery pack • When you first install the Freestyle 1025, or replace the battery pack, the handset must be fully charged for 24 hours before use. • To maintain optimum charge and battery condition, the handset should be allowed to fully discharge about every 4 months.
